Toxic effects of microplastic on marine microalgae Skeletonema costatum: Interactions between microplastic and algae

Reads0
Chats0
TLDR
Compared with non-contact shading effect, interactions between microplastic and microalage such as adsorption and aggregation were more reasonable explanations for toxic effects of microplastics on marine microalgae.
